Nebraska Unveils ‘Cornhusker Clink’ Immigration Detention Center Amidst Controversy LINCOLN, Neb. – Nebraska officially announced plans yesterday, August 19, 2025, for a new immigration detention center in the state’s remote southwest corner. Dubbed the ‘Cornhusker Clink,’ the facility marks the latest effort by President Donald Trump’s administration to expand infrastructure for increasing deportations across the nation.
